Different Services Offered by Prescription drug Rehab in Canadian

DetoxificationDetoxification is the crucial first step in treating prescription drug addiction, eliminating harmful substances from the body. Centers in Canadian implement medically supervised detox protocols to ensure that patients can safely navigate withdrawal symptoms. The detox process is personalized, addressing each individual's specific substance use history. With trained medical professionals monitoring vital signs and offering support, patients experience a comprehensive approach to obtaining sobriety. This phase is not just about getting clean; it sets the foundation for sustained recovery by ensuring that individuals are stabilized physically before moving to deeper psychological treatment. Patients often find reassurance in knowing they are in a safe environment, where their health is prioritized at this vulnerable time.
Inpatient TreatmentInpatient treatment programs in Canadian provide intensive support in a structured environment, allowing individuals to immerse themselves fully in their recovery journey. These programs often last 30 to 90 days, depending on the severity of addiction. During their stay, patients receive around-the-clock medical supervision, therapy sessions, group meetings, and daily activities designed to promote healing. Inpatient rehab offers a distraction-free setting where individuals can focus on self-improvement without external pressures or triggers. This type of care is particularly effective for those with severe dependencies or co-occurring disorders, as it encourages a comprehensive approach, addressing all aspects of the individual’s health.
Outpatient TreatmentOutpatient treatment offers flexibility for individuals who wish to continue their daily routines while attending therapy sessions. This program is ideal for those with less severe addictions or who have successfully completed an inpatient program and are transitioning back into everyday life. Patients typically attend therapy several times a week, allowing for personalized treatment that can adapt to their progress and challenges. Outpatient services in Canadian provide individuals with skills to cope with triggers in real life, thus reinforcing their commitment to sobriety without completely separating them from their support systems.
12-Step and Non 12-Step ProgramsMany rehab centers in Canadian offer both 12-step programs, such as AA or NA, and alternative non 12-step programs. While 12-step programs emphasize the spiritual aspect of recovery and support through shared experiences, non 12-step approaches focus on a more secular methodology without a spiritual framework. This allows individuals to choose a recovery path that resonates more with their beliefs and lifestyle. Both programs provide community support, which is crucial for maintaining long-term recovery. The choice between these options is significant, as it can impact an individual's engagement in their recovery journey and their overall success.
Counseling and TherapyIndividual and group counseling are essential components in the recovery process. These sessions help patients uncover the underlying issues that led to their addiction, whether it be trauma, stress, or mental health disorders. Therapists in Canadian rehab centers utilize various evidence-based therapies such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and motivational interviewing to tailor treatment plans. The therapeutic environment promotes healing, reflection, and growth, encouraging individuals to express their feelings in a safe space. This element of the treatment helps them develop coping strategies and reconnect with their emotions, fostering resilience and self-awareness.
Aftercare ServicesPost-treatment support is crucial for long-term sobriety. Aftercare services in Canadian rehab centers are designed to provide ongoing support to recovering individuals transitioning back to everyday life. Programs may include ongoing counseling, support groups, and life skills training. These resources are imperative for preventing relapse during early recovery stages when triggers are more potent. Aftercare programs offer a safety net, helping individuals apply strategies learned during treatment while reinforcing their commitment to sobriety. Continued connection with the recovery community ensures that patients don't feel isolated and that they have access to assistance as challenges arise.
Cost of Prescription drug Rehab in Canadian
Insurance CoverageMany rehab centers offer various insurance options, including Medicaid, Medicare, and private insurance plans. Patients are encouraged to consult their insurance providers to understand their coverage benefits for treatment. This financial support can significantly reduce the burden of rehabilitation costs. Insurance can cover many aspects of treatment, including detox, inpatient care, and outpatient therapy. Understanding the details of one’s insurance policy, including deductibles and co-payments, facilitates better financial planning and allows for smoother access to necessary addiction treatment services.
Payment PlansMost rehab centers in Canadian provide flexible payment plans that allow patients to spread the cost of treatment over several months. This option is immensely helpful for individuals who may be experiencing financial strain but still seek comprehensive care for addiction. Payment plans can encompass various services within the rehab program and are designed to fit the financial situations of patients. The ability to customize a payment structure empowers individuals to prioritize their recovery without the added stress of overwhelming immediate expenses. It promotes a responsible approach to seeking the help needed while managing financial obligations.
Government GrantsNumerous government programs offer grants to assist individuals seeking addiction treatment. These grants can cover the costs associated with rehab, making treatment more accessible for those without insurance or sufficient financial resources. Programs may vary by state, but they aim to ensure that those in need of care can receive support without the added burden of cost. By educating oneself about available government resources, individuals can take significant steps towards securing the help they require to overcome their addiction challenges.
Financial Assistance ProgramsIn addition to grants, many rehab centers provide financial assistance programs that help reduce the overall cost of treatment. These programs may offer sliding scale fees based on income, ensuring that care remains accessible to individuals from all socioeconomic backgrounds. Financial assistance creates opportunities for patients who may otherwise forgo necessary treatment due to costs. By approaching centers about their financial options, individuals can often find sufficient support to embark on their recovery journey without the fear of financial burden crippling their progress.
Charity and Non-Profit OrganizationsSome non-profit organizations provide funding or reduced-cost services to individuals seeking addiction recovery. These charities aim to enhance community access to treatment by covering particular expenses associated with rehabilitation programs. Choosing a rehab center affiliated with a charity or non-profit can often provide an avenue for relief; many organizations are dedicated to advocating for treatment accessibility. Potential patients may find substantial support through these entities while seeking treatment in Canadian rehab centers.
Sliding Scale FeesSliding scale fees are an excellent option for those with varying income levels. With this model, payment amounts are adjusted based on the patient’s financial situation. Such a structure allows patients to afford the necessary treatment while receiving personalized care. It reflects the motto that cost should never stand in the way of effective addiction recovery. By offering a more affordable method to pay for services, rehab centers encourage individuals to prioritize their health and commit to long-term recovery plans.
